Before performing any Housekeeping tasks to this water heater, be sure to turn the unit off and
disconnect the water supply.
Vacuum around the water heater for dust, dirt and lint on a regular basis. Clean the water heater and
front panel by using a damp soft cloth with a few drops of mild detergent and gently wiping the
surfaces of the unit. Wipe any remaining moisture with a dry soft cloth.
To ensure sufficient ventilation and combustion air supply, proper clearances must be maintained. The
water filters should be cleaned on a monthly basis.
STORAGE
When not in use your portable tankless water heater should be stored away in a climate controlled
area. WARNING: Item should not be left or stored in freezing conditions. Internal damage can occur.
Upon completion of use prepare your water heater for storage.
1. Turn OFF water and gas supply and then disconnect from water heater.
2. Open the drain valve (ribbed cylindrical stem next to the water input valve) to ensure draining of water.
3. Remove the filter at the end of the water inlet pipe and clean. Return filter after cleaning. (see
Housekeeping section above for instructions)
4. Store water heater in a climate controlled area.
HOW TO CLEAN THE WATER FILTER:
1. Make sure the unit is OFF
2. Disconnect the water supply from the water heater.
3. Locate the filter at the end of the water inlet pipe and gently remove
with a screw driver.
4. Rinse the filter in a sink or with a hose to remove any debris.
5. Return the filter by gently inserting back into the end of the water inlet pipe.
6. Reconnect the water supply and turn ON the water heater.
